Ingredients

- 4 cups Korean ultimate stock or 3 cups chicken stock + 1 cup water
- 3 tbsp gochujang, Korean red pepper paste
- 1 tbsp gochugaru, Korena red pepper flakes, optional
- 2 tbsp soy sauce
- 2 tbsp sugar
- 6 oz fish cake, cut into bite-size
- 6 oz cabbage, sliced
- 2 to 3 green onions, sliced and separated white & light green part and dark green part
- 1 oz shredded carrot
- 1 package of Korean instant ramen noodles
- 2 hard-boiled eggs
- sesame seeds for garnish
Instructions
- In a pot or wok, pour in the stock and add gochujang, gochugaru, soy sauce, and sugar. Stir well until the gochujang and sugar are fully dissolved, then bring it to a boil over high heat.
- Add the fish cake, cabbage, the white/light green parts of the green onions, and the carrot. Bring it back to a boil and let it continue boiling for 2 to 3 minutes.
- Add the noodles and hard-boiled eggs, and cook the noodles to your liking or according to the directions on the package. Toss in the dark green parts of the green onions at the end.
- Transfer everything to a serving bowl and garnish with sesame seeds.
Serve with fried dumplings and/or kimbap. Enjoy!
